It is most likely something else. #5833 happens after 30s.

Limits Exceeded error indicates that some query hit LDAP size or time limit.

More info will be visible on the server in httpd/error_log and dirsrv/$instance/access log.

We need to know:
- which operation fails
- does it internally query bigger number of data
- what is the size and time limit configured
